How to Earn from Online Games
Over the last decade, online gaming has shifted from a casual pastime into a real money-making venture. Modern technology and global access have transformed video games into legitimate income streams. With effort and consistency, players can unlock multiple opportunities to turn gaming skills into earnings.
eSports stands out as one of the top opportunities in this field. Global competitions attract huge audiences and hand out life-changing sums of money. From Counter-Strike to LoL, professional circuits allow players to compete for both prestige and big money. Successful players also profit through sponsorships, contracts, and endorsements, making gaming a long-term career. Of course, reaching this level requires talent, discipline, and years of practice, but it proves that gaming is no longer “just a game.”
Gamers also make income by streaming and sharing their experiences online. Platforms allow players to broadcast live sessions, interact with fans, and showcase strategies. While you don’t need to be a pro-level gamer, success depends heavily on charm, entertainment value, and reliability. Streamers earn through ad revenue, fan donations, paid subscriptions, and sponsorship deals.
Content creation extends beyond streaming. Guides, tutorials, and reviews are highly sought after by players looking to improve or choose new games. Monetization comes from ads, affiliate links, sponsored posts, or even one-on-one coaching.
In-game economies have created unique ways for players to earn. Virtual items with high demand can bring real-world cash. NFTs and blockchain-based games let players earn tradeable assets. However, this method carries risks since prices fluctuate rapidly.
A less flashy but steady route is game testing and freelance work. Testing involves hunting for glitches, checking gameplay flow, and ensuring polish. Freelancers with design, art, or writing skills can also contribute to gaming projects and earn money.
